MILPITAS — NVZN Labs has agreed to lease office space in a renovated tech campus in Milpitas and will shift its offices from the East Bay, the project’s developer said Wednesday.

The tech company has leased about 14,000 square feet at 800 E. Tasman Drive in Milpitas, according to Orchard Partners, which has undertaken a wide-ranging renovation of Tasman Tech.

NVZN Labs is moving from its current location in San Leandro and is expected to be in its new Milpitas offices sometime during the April-through-June second quarter of this year. NVZN is a technology development and manufacturing company.

“Tenants have responded well to our recent program of campus-wide upgrades,” said Mike Biggar, a managing partner with Orchard Partners.

Ari Rokeach, a broker with commercial real estate firm Newmark represented NVZN in the transaction. Bob Steinbock and Sherman Chan of commercial real estate firm CBRE represented developer Orchard Partners.

Since June 2020, Tasman Tech has signed leases with three companies that have agreed to rent a combined 72,000 square feet, according to Orchard Partners.

SMART Modular Technologies had previously signed a lease to occupy 21,400 square feet at 1390 McCarthy Blvd. in the Tasman Tech complex.

A third tenant, whose name wasn’t disclosed because the company is in stealth mode, has leased 33,500 square feet in Tasman Tech.

Tasman Tech’s success is of note because developer Orchard Partners and the CBRE brokers who are marketing the site have been making headway despite the economic uncertainties unleashed by the coronavirus.

“Tenants appreciate the abundant open space and direct access to their premises,” Biggar said.
